Neal Adams and Dick Giordano Super DC Calendar 1976 Back Cover Illustration Original Art (DC, 1975). An image immediately familiar with comic book fans, this began life as the back cover for this fantastic 1976 calendar. Next, some paste-up was added to the center circle (still affixed to the artwork) so this image could be used as an advertisement card for newsstands. Then, in mid-1976, it was used as the basis to lightbox a new piece of art for the front cover for the Limited Collectors' Edition #C-46: Justice League of America. The changes made in this image were to replace the center area with the Justice League of America seal, and to replace Captain Marvel with Aquaman, along with some subtle inking changes. This last image was also later used on T-shirts and on a pint glass. The original art was created in ink over graphite on 15.5" x 13.5" Bristol board. Very slight glue residue near some of the paste-up center parts, with a bit on Batman's hand and lower cape. Some tape in the edges and margin. Overall in Very Good condition.
